Guinness World Records on MSN
Shortest living water buffalo 83.8 cm (2 ft 8 in) achieved by Radha
Radha is a female Murrah buffalo and was born at her owner's farm. Weather: Severe storms with heavy rain to hit six provinces Patriotic Alliance salutes President Donald Trump over US air strikes in 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results